Refinishing Aluminum Wheels This bulletin updates General Motor's position on refinishing aluminum wheels.

Read full bulletin

GM does not endorse any repairs that involve welding, bending, straightening o re-machining. Only cosmetic refinishing of the wheel's coatings, using recommended procedures, is allowed. Evaluating Damage In evaluating damage, it is the GM Dealer's responsibility to inspect the wheel for corrosion, scrapes, gouges, etc. The Dealer must insure that such damage is not deeper than what can be sanded or polished off. The wheel must be inspected for cracks. If cracks are found, discard the wheel. Any wheels with bent rim flanges must not be repaired or refinished. Wheels that have been refinished by an outside company must be returned to the same vehicle. The Dealer must record the wheel ID stamp or the cast date on the wheel in order to assure this requirement. Refer to Refinisher's Responsibility Outside Company later in this bulletin.

10083080

THIS PRELIMINARY INFORMATION COMMUNICATION PROVIDES INFORMATION TO THE TECHNICIAN ABOUT VEHICLES THAT MAY HAVE LOW OIL PRESSURE MESSAGE.

Read full bulletin

TECHNICIAN MAY ALSO FIND A DIAGNOSTIC TROUBLE CODE P0521 IN THE ENGINE CONTROL MODULE. TECHNICIAN SHOULD FOLLOW ALL PUBLISHED SERVICE INFORMATION DIAGNOSIS. WHEN USING A SCAN TOOL IF THE OIL PRESSURE IS LOW BUT THE OIL PRESSURE AT THE OIL FILTER HOUSING IS CORRECT, TECHNICIAN SHOULD INSPECT THE VALVE LIFTER OIL FILTER FOR DEBRIS/SLUDGE THAT COULD BE RESTRICTING OIL FLOW TO THE OIL PRESSURE SENSOR. TECHNICIAN SHOULD REMOVE THE VALVE LIFTER OIL FILTER AND CLEAN IT. IF THE VALVE LIFTER OIL FILTER CANNOT BE CLEANED REPLACE IT.

10190428

This PI offers diagnostic tips to a technician when diagnosing a possible fuel level sensor concern.

Read full bulletin

The tech is advised to ohm test the sensor at the terminals located on top of the fuel module while performing a sweep test. If the test fails the technician is instructed to replace the sensor and then perform the sweep test again. If the test passes the technician is instructed to reinstall the fuel module in the tank and if the test fails with the new sensor the technician is advised to replace the fuel module.
